How to fill out the Contractor Asbestos Notification Statement - Brevard County online
The Contractor Asbestos Notification Statement is an important document required for building permits related to demolition or renovation projects that may involve asbestos. This guide will provide you with clear, step-by-step instructions on how to effectively complete the form online, ensuring compliance with state and federal regulations.
Follow the steps to complete the Contractor Asbestos Notification Statement online.
-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the Contractor Asbestos Notification Statement online and open it in the document editor.
- Fill in the date in the designated field.
- Enter the building permit number assigned to your project in the corresponding field.
- Provide the site address. In the street field, input the complete street address, then fill in the city, state, and zip code in their respective fields.
- Review the section on asbestos regulations to ensure you understand the owner’s or operator’s responsibilities as outlined in section 469.003 of the Florida Statutes.
- If applicable, acknowledge the need to notify the Department of Environmental Protection regarding your intentions to remove asbestos by checking the appropriate boxes or providing necessary comments.
- The contractor must sign the form in the designated area to confirm accuracy and compliance, following the instructions for notarization.
- Once all fields are completed, review the entire document for any errors or omissions.
- Save your changes, and download or print the completed form as needed for your records or future submission.
